How to Assess the Legitimacy of an Online Service

In an age where digital transactions are commonplace, knowing how to critically assess the legitimacy of an online service is a crucial skill. Before committing your money or personal data, a thorough check can save you from potential headaches. This is especially true for websites like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k, which raise several flags.

Key Indicators of Legitimacy

When you land on a new website, look for these fundamental signs of trustworthiness.

  • Secure Connection (HTTPS): Always check for “https://” at the beginning of the URL and a padlock icon in your browser’s address bar. This indicates that the connection to the website is encrypted, protecting any data you transmit (like login credentials or payment information). While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k has this, it’s a basic requirement, not a full endorsement of legitimacy.
  • Clear Contact Information: A legitimate business will prominently display multiple ways to contact them:
    • Physical Address: Crucial for brick-and-mortar businesses.
    • Phone Number: A direct line for urgent queries.
    • Email Address: For general inquiries and support.
    • Live Chat: An increasingly common feature for immediate assistance.
      Absence of this information is a major red flag. For instance,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k lacks any clear contact details on its homepage.
  • Comprehensive Legal Pages: Reputable websites always have easily accessible links to:
    • Terms and Conditions (T&Cs) or Terms of Service: Outlines the rules for using the service, responsibilities of both parties, and dispute resolution.
    • Privacy Policy: Explains how your personal data is collected, used, stored, and protected, in compliance with regulations like GDPR in the UK.
    • Refund/Return Policy: Clearly states the conditions under which you can get a refund or return a product/service.
      The absence of these pages on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k is highly concerning.
  • Transparent Pricing: For services that involve payment, clear pricing models should be evident. Whether it’s a fixed price, a tiered system, or a quote-based approach, the method should be explained. Hidden costs or a complete lack of pricing are significant warning signs.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k provides no pricing, which is a major hurdle.
  • Customer Reviews and Testimonials: Look for genuine customer feedback. This could be on the website itself, but also on independent review platforms like Trustpilot, Google Reviews, Yelp, or industry-specific forums. Be wary of sites with only generic, unverified testimonials or no reviews at all.
    • Authenticity Check: Look for a mix of positive and constructive feedback. Overly glowing reviews with no specifics can be suspicious.
  • Professional Website Design and Functionality: While aesthetics aren’t everything, a professional, well-maintained, and user-friendly website indicates attention to detail and ongoing investment. A site that looks outdated, has broken links, or performs poorly can suggest neglect or a less serious operation.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k falls short here.
  • Social Media Presence: Most modern businesses maintain an active presence on relevant social media platforms. Check if they have links to their social media and if those profiles are active, regularly updated, and engage with customers. The absence of social media links on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k is a drawback.
  • Domain Age and WHOIS Lookup: While not foolproof, older domains generally imply more established businesses. You can use WHOIS lookup tools to see when a domain was registered. Be cautious of very new domains offering seemingly too-good-to-be-true deals. (While Kodakexpressedinburgh.co.uk’s domain is older, its content is clearly stagnant).

Steps to Verify an Online Service

  1. Search for Reviews: Do a quick Google search for “[Website Name] reviews” or “[Website Name] scam.” Check multiple sources.
  2. Verify Contact Information: If an address is given, use Google Maps to confirm it’s a legitimate business location. Try calling the phone number.
  3. Check Social Media: Look for official social media pages and observe their activity, follower count, and customer engagement.
  4. Review Legal Pages: Take the time to read the Privacy Policy and T&Cs. If they’re generic, badly written, or copied from elsewhere, be cautious.
  5. Look for Red Flags: Be wary of high-pressure sales tactics, requests for unusual payment methods (e.g., wire transfers, cryptocurrency), or offers that seem too good to be true.

By diligently applying these checks, you can significantly reduce your risk when interacting with online services and make more informed decisions about where to spend your money and trust your data.
